Training & Experience
Licensed Clinical Social Worker (LCSW) in California
MSW from California State University, Stanislaus
14+ years of experience in medical social work, therapy, and private practice
Specialized training in Accelerated Resolution Therapy (ART)
Clinical focus on maternal mental health, trauma, identity, and parenting

How I Work
I use a combination of proven therapies—including CBT, ACT, Narrative Therapy, Attachment Work, and Solution-Focused approaches—to support women navigating fertility challenges, pregnancy, postpartum mental health, parenting struggles, and trauma.
I also offer Accelerated Resolution Therapy (ART), a powerful modality that helps process trauma quickly and gently—without having to retell every painful detail. I was skeptical at first, but after experiencing ART myself, I was all in. Now, it’s one of the most effective tools I offer for moms who feel stuck, triggered, or just want to feel more like themselves again—fast.
Therapy with me is about practical tools, personalized care, and healing work that fits into the reality of your life.
